Output b631c7ddf812c1926b389aa1916628fa16b6d0e5b0bac25d41116a738db7aa77:4

value
2354316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b89fdb4ab63c849909283e2c58a1da1c373789f OP_EQUAL
address
38aRuiWNUnKZmuWGpcxrFXEqqY5xKj6dcS
transaction
b631c7ddf812c1926b389aa1916628fa16b6d0e5b0bac25d41116a738db7aa77
spent
true